Roma 7-0 Empoli: Jose Mourinho’s side equal modern Serie A record in rout
Roma secured a convincing victory in their Serie A match against Empoli, winning 7-0. This dominant performance not only marked their first win of the season but also equaled the record margin of victory in a modern Serie A match. The victory saw Roma climb from 18th to 12th in the league table.
Lukaku and Dybala shine
Roma‘s summer signing Romelu Lukaku, on loan from Chelsea, scored his first goal for the club, displaying composure in his finish. Paulo Dybala, an Argentina international, was another key player in the match, scoring a classy fourth goal after the break. The duo’s contributions, along with goals from Renato Sanches, Bryan Cristante, and Gianluca Mancini, ensured Roma‘s emphatic victory.
A turning point for Roma
Roma‘s win against Empoli comes after a disappointing start to the season, which saw them earn only one point from their initial three matches. The team and its manager, Jose Mourinho, faced criticism and struggled with injuries to key players such as Chris Smalling, Houssem Aouar, Lorenzo Pellegrini, and Tammy Abraham. This victory not only provides Roma with a much-needed boost in confidence but also showcases their potential to perform at a high level.
Record-equalling performance
The 7-0 victory by Roma equals the record for the largest margin of victory in a Serie A match since the introduction of three points for a win in 1994. This achievement puts Roma in the same league as the eight previous teams that have achieved this feat in Serie A. Notably, Roma was responsible for an equally emphatic 8-0 win against Napoli in 1927 and has also recorded a 9-0 victory against Cremonese in 1929. However, the overall top-flight record remains Torino’s 10-0 win against Alessandria in 1948.
